Beware of Rain Accompanied by Strong Winds and Lightning in West, East and South Jakarta

The Meteorology, Climatology and Geophysics Agency (BMKG) predicted light intensity rain will fall in parts of Jakarta on Monday (5/31).

Jakartans must be aware of the potential for rain accompanied by strong winds and lightning in West, South and East Jakarta in the late afternoon and in the evening

"Jakartans must be aware of the potential for rain accompanied by strong winds and lightning in West, South and East Jakarta in the late afternoon and in the evening," stated BMKG's official site.

In the afternoon, light rain will pour in West Jakarta, cloudy in Central Jakarta, rain accompanied by lightning in South and East Jakarta, cloudy in North Jakarta, as well as sunny cloudy in Thousand Islands.

Entering the evening, all five regions of Jakarta will be cloudy. At tomorrow's dawn, weather will be sunny cloudy in West, Central, South, East and North Jakarta, while light rain in Thousand Islands.

Temperatures in five regions and Thousand Islands are predicted at 24 to 34 degrees Celsius with air humidity of 60 to 95 percent.
